Package DASH/CENC and HLS/CBCS outputs with a stable Content ID and immutable release.
Your service checks the signed-in viewer’s purchase, subscription, course, rental, or event access.
DRM-X resolves the active package, signs a short-lived DRM License Token, and returns the correct manifest and license route.
The platform CDM exchanges its native challenge for a policy-bound license and starts protected playback.
Your backend remains the authority for purchases, subscriptions, courses, rentals, and user access. DRM-X signs and enforces that decision without putting long-lived credentials in a player or mobile application.

No. Your authenticated backend remains the source of truth for access. DRM-X receives, signs, and enforces the bounded playback decision.
One content identity can publish matching DASH/CENC and HLS/CBCS manifests. Each device uses its supported DRM and the registered manifest for that DRM.
Environment credentials remain in your server or secret manager. Browsers and mobile applications receive only a short-lived playback response.
